Trace the Origins of Thai Stick: Historical and Cultural Context

Thai Stick originates from Thailand, especially in the hilly regions where the cultivation of marijuana has been a cherished tradition for centuries. The preparation technique, which involves skewering and binding marijuana buds with bamboo sticks, is believed to stem from ancient practices. This method not only preserved the plant’s quality but also facilitated easier transport.

Have you ever considered how cultural exchanges shape our experiences? The introduction of Thai Stick to American soldiers during the Vietnam War marked a significant moment in history; these soldiers returned home with Thai Stick, helping it gain popularity in the 1970s. This phenomenon illustrates the broader narrative of marijuana globalization, showcasing how traditional practices continue to influence modern consumption methods.

The genetic heritage from Thailand still plays a vital role in many contemporary strains, enriching their flavor profiles and effects. Although the availability of pure Thai Stick from Thailand has diminished since the Vietnam War, its genetic lineage remains crucial in the development of various popular marijuana varieties.

Explore Uses of Thai Stick: Preparation and Consumption Methods

Preparing a stick is a thoughtful process that begins with selecting high-quality marijuana buds, which are then carefully skewered onto a bamboo stick. These buds are lovingly wrapped in cannabis fan leaves, often enhanced with a coating of hash oil or other concentrates to elevate both flavor and potency. This complete assembly is gently tied with hemp string, ensuring that the leaves and buds remain intact during the inhalation process.

When it comes to consumption, these sticks are ignited much like cigars, allowing for a gradual and even burn. This unique method not only provides an enjoyable experience but also allows users to savor the distinct flavor profile that emerges throughout the process. The taste is significantly influenced by the curing technique and the quality of the plant material used, making each roll a special offering.

For those looking to fully embrace this experience, itโ€™s advisable to take small, steady puffs to appreciate the flavors and effects fully. Tapping the end gently to remove ash as needed can enhance your enjoyment, ensuring a smooth draw. Frequently Asked Questions

What is Thai Stick and how is it prepared?

Thai Stick is a traditional cannabis preparation that involves curing cannabis flower, skewering it onto a bamboo rod, wrapping it in cannabis fan leaves, and securing it with hemp string. This unique method enhances both the visual appeal and the smoking experience.

What makes the smoking experience of Thai Stick unique?

The slow-burning characteristics of Thai Stick allow for an extended smoking experience, where each puff offers a rich aroma and a sense of tranquility, similar to using a glass pipe or a one-hitter.

What types of cannabis are typically used in Thai Stick?

Thai Stick is often associated with premium quality herb, especially sativa varieties, and is celebrated for its craftsmanship.

What is the historical significance of Thai Stick?

Thai Stick originates from Thailand, where marijuana cultivation has been a cherished tradition for centuries. The preparation technique has roots in ancient practices that preserved the plant’s quality and facilitated transport.

How did Thai Stick gain popularity in the United States?

Thai Stick gained popularity in the 1970s when American soldiers returned home from the Vietnam War with it, marking a significant moment in the globalization of marijuana culture.

What role does the genetic heritage of Thai Stick play in modern cannabis strains?

The genetic heritage from Thailand continues to influence many contemporary strains, enriching their flavor profiles and effects, despite the reduced availability of pure Thai Stick since the Vietnam War.
